Cary
Population: 122,574
Labor force: 66,537
Startups per 1,000 people: 3.39
Small business per 1,000 people: 36
What to know about starting up in Cary:
"Part of the secret of the success of Cary has been the massive, rapid growth that has come from Research Triangle Park. Everything has sort of been maintained in an effort to keep the downtown vibrant, and I think more so than ever towns are starting to realize the importance of a nuclear center for the town. Cary really began as a bedroom community, and it was serving employment needs of people who worked in Research Triangle, state government, or downtown Raleigh, but the town literally in the last 20 to 30 years has transformed into an employment base itself."
-Paul Ashworth, owner of family-owned pharmacy Ashworth Drugs
